Market Performance shows brand's share of foot traffic, revealing its competitive strength and customer preference in the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
3 Brasseurs is a leading brand with a market performance percentile of 99, placing it in the top 1%. This indicates strong customer preference compared to peers like Gino's Pizza, Noodlebox, PARATHA 2 PASTA (P2P), Tandoori Flame, Amir, and Silver Spoon, all within a similar range.
Customer Satisfaction (CSAT) reflects customer happiness, directly impacting loyalty and brand reputation within the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
Overall CSAT for 3 Brasseurs is 77%, a slight decrease of 0.7pp year-over-year. Ontario shows strong CSAT at 88% with significant growth, while Quebec's CSAT is 74% with a decrease. Recent CSAT has fluctuated, peaking in June 2025.
Average Check reveals spending per customer, crucial for revenue and profitability analysis in the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
The overall average check for 3 Brasseurs is 39.7 CAD, up 2.7% year-over-year. Quebec has an average check of 41 CAD, while Ontario's is 35.4 CAD. Average check experienced slight fluctuations in recent months.
Number of Outlets reflects brand's reach and market presence, directly affecting accessibility and potential customer base in the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
3 Brasseurs has 13 outlets in Quebec and 4 in Ontario. Quebec has a larger presence compared to Ontario, indicating a stronger focus or market penetration in that province.
Competitor analysis identifies key rivals, helping 3 Brasseurs understand market dynamics and improve its competitive positioning in Cafe & Restaurants.
Tim Hortons and McDonald's are the top competitors for 3 Brasseurs, with cross-visitation rates of 10.10% and 9.98%, respectively. A&W Canada, Starbucks, and Boston Pizza also show notable cross-visitation.
Traffic Workload by hours reveals peak hours, crucial for staffing and resource allocation to optimize customer service in the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
Traffic workload for 3 Brasseurs peaks between 18:00 and 19:00, with 55.52% of the daily traffic. The lowest traffic is between 0:00 and 10:00, with a gradual increase starting at 11:00.
Understanding consumer segments helps target marketing efforts, tailoring strategies to specific demographics for increased effectiveness in Cafe & Restaurants.
Women (92%) and Gen X (144%) show high affinity towards 3 Brasseurs. Men are overrepresented with affinity of 105%. Gen Y (83%) and Gen Z (79%) segments are under-indexed.
